O que é unitização de templates
A unitização de templates é um conceito fundamental no campo do web design, que se refere ao processo de transformar um design de site em um conjunto de componentes reutilizáveis. Essa prática não apenas otimiza o tempo de desenvolvimento, mas também garante consistência visual e funcional em diferentes páginas de um site. Ao criar templates unitizados, os designers e desenvolvedores podem garantir que cada elemento do site siga um padrão estabelecido, facilitando futuras atualizações e manutenções.
Importância da unitização de templates
A unitização de templates é crucial para a eficiência no desenvolvimento web. Quando os templates são criados de forma unitizada, os desenvolvedores podem reutilizar componentes em várias partes do site, o que reduz a duplicação de código e acelera o processo de criação. Além disso, essa abordagem permite que as equipes de design e desenvolvimento trabalhem de forma mais colaborativa, pois todos têm acesso a um conjunto padronizado de elementos que podem ser facilmente implementados.
Como funciona a unitização de templates
O funcionamento da unitização de templates envolve a decomposição de um design em partes menores e mais gerenciáveis. Cada componente, como cabeçalhos, rodapés, botões e formulários, é desenvolvido como uma unidade independente. Essas unidades podem ser combinadas para formar páginas completas, permitindo que os designers experimentem diferentes layouts sem precisar reescrever todo o código. Essa modularidade é uma das chaves para um desenvolvimento ágil e eficiente.
Criação de Sites em WordPress para Impulsionar o seu Negócio !
- Sites Institucionais
- Landing Pages
- Lojas Virtuais e Market Places
- Manutenção de Sites
- Otimização para SEO
- Performance
Benefícios da unitização de templates
Os benefícios da unitização de templates são numerosos. Primeiramente, ela promove a consistência visual em todo o site, pois todos os elementos seguem um padrão de design. Em segundo lugar, a manutenção se torna mais fácil, já que alterações em um componente são refletidas em todas as instâncias onde ele é utilizado. Além disso, a unitização melhora a performance do site, pois reduz o tamanho do código e o tempo de carregamento das páginas.
Unitização e SEO
A unitização de templates também pode impactar positivamente o SEO de um site. Ao criar componentes otimizados e reutilizáveis, os desenvolvedores podem garantir que as melhores práticas de SEO sejam aplicadas de forma consistente. Isso inclui a utilização adequada de tags HTML, atributos alt em imagens e a estruturação correta de links internos. Um site bem estruturado e otimizado tende a ter um melhor desempenho nos motores de busca, aumentando sua visibilidade online.
Ferramentas para unitização de templates
Existem diversas ferramentas disponíveis que facilitam a unitização de templates. Frameworks como Bootstrap e Tailwind CSS oferecem uma base sólida para a criação de componentes reutilizáveis. Além disso, sistemas de gerenciamento de conteúdo (CMS) como WordPress e Joomla permitem que os desenvolvedores criem templates personalizados que podem ser facilmente unitizados. O uso dessas ferramentas pode acelerar significativamente o processo de desenvolvimento e garantir a qualidade do design.
Desafios da unitização de templates
Embora a unitização de templates traga muitos benefícios, também apresenta desafios. Um dos principais desafios é garantir que todos os componentes sejam suficientemente flexíveis para atender a diferentes necessidades de design sem comprometer a consistência. Além disso, a documentação adequada é essencial para que todos os membros da equipe compreendam como utilizar os componentes de forma eficaz. Sem uma boa documentação, a unitização pode se tornar confusa e ineficaz.
Exemplos de unitização de templates
Um exemplo prático de unitização de templates pode ser visto em sites de e-commerce, onde elementos como cartões de produtos, botões de compra e seções de comentários são frequentemente reutilizados. Outro exemplo é em blogs, onde cabeçalhos, rodapés e layouts de postagens são padronizados. Esses exemplos demonstram como a unitização pode ser aplicada em diferentes contextos, proporcionando uma experiência de usuário coesa e eficiente.
Futuro da unitização de templates
O futuro da unitização de templates parece promissor, especialmente com o avanço das tecnologias de desenvolvimento web. Com a crescente adoção de metodologias ágeis e design responsivo, a unitização se tornará ainda mais relevante. Espera-se que novas ferramentas e frameworks continuem a surgir, facilitando ainda mais a criação de templates unitizados e permitindo que os desenvolvedores se concentrem em aspectos mais criativos e inovadores do design web.